The driver of the car has now been charged with a number of offences following her altercation with JV.

From the Evening Standard:

Scotland Yard confirmed that Pearson, a student, of Vauxhall, was charged on Tuesday with driving without reasonable consideration to other road users, failing to licence a vehicle and using threatening, abusive or insulting words or behaviour.

She has been bailed to appear at Hammersmith Magistrates’ Court on November 8.
